摘要 | Polycrystalline GdGa compound was prepared by arc-melting method. X-ray powder diffraction reveals that GdGa crystallizes in the CrB-type structure. The Curie temperature of the compound is 183 K. A distinct peak associated with spin reorientation transition was shown around 100 K on the magnetization versus temperature Curve measured in a field of 0.05T. Isothermal magnetic entropy change (vertical bar Delta S(M)vertical bar) was estimated based on the magnetization isotherms. The maximum value of vertical bar Delta S(M)vertical bar is 4.81 J kg(-1) K(-1) under the apphed field changing from 0T to 5.0 T. The relative cooling power (RCP(S)) of GdGa compound is about 576 J kg(-1) under an applied field change of 5 T. The specific heat of the compound has been estimated within the framework of Debye and mean field approximations to evaluate the adiabatic temperature change (Delta T(ad)). (C) 2008 Elsevier B.V.
